If you are serious and would like to inquire, please visit our website! Venue will not respond through Zola. The Fort was built in 1963 by the Arnold Family. They wanted a unique home with Colorado history so they modeled the building after Bent's Fort off the Santé Fe Trail. Originally it was supposed to be a summer home but decided to add the restaurant before construction was completed. The Fort has been owned and operated by the Arnold Family for 60 years. We are known for our buffalo and game meats as well as our historical mountain ambiance. The Fort features seven different private areas for your reception, depending on your group size. Half buyouts and Full buyouts are also available. For your ceremony we utilize our "heli-patio" which features panoramic views of downtown Denver and surrounding foothills. We provide a truly Colorado experience the captures the essence of our historical roots.

About wedding venues in Littleton, CO

Littleton Colorado captivates couples with its historic downtown, red rock formations and commanding views of the Rocky Mountains. You'll find wedding venues ranging from modern establishments with panoramic mountain vistas to rustic barns set against Colorado's natural landscape - giving you plenty of options that blend local charm with stunning backdrops.

What Makes Littleton's Wedding Venues So Special?

Littleton venues stand out through their architectural diversity and exceptional natural settings. The Manor House gives you six acres of beautifully landscaped gardens with stunning views of the foothills while Chatfield Farms offers rustic elegance nestled in the Rocky Mountain foothills complete with open-air chapels and historic barns. Ashley Ridge features double-stacked windows that perfectly frame mountain panoramas and its elevated ceilings create dramatic ceremony spaces your guests will remember. Most wedding venues in Littleton cost between $6,000-$7,300 which compares favorably to the national average of $6,500-$12,000. That means you're getting tremendous value since venue costs typically represent about 25% of your total wedding budget.

How Much Should You Budget for Your Littleton Wedding?

Your overall budget will depend largely on your guest count. Here's what to expect for a complete Littleton wedding: 50 guests will run about $21,622 while 100 guests increases to $35,652. For 150 guests budget around $48,842 and 200 guests approaches $60,631. Larger celebrations with 250 guests cost approximately $72,421 and 300-guest weddings typically reach $84,210.

What Wedding Service Costs Should You Expect in Littleton?

The top expenses for a 150-guest Littleton wedding include florists at $7,764 (16%) venue costs around $6,655 (14%) catering running $5,324 (11%) and photographers at approximately $4,806 (10%). Understanding these proportions helps you allocate your budget effectively while planning for your perfect day.

When Should You Book Your Littleton Wedding Venue?

Littleton venues typically require booking 14 months in advance with most inquiries occurring in June. Prime summer dates often book 18-24 months ahead while winter ceremonies offer dramatic snow-capped mountain backdrops at potentially reduced rates. Starting your search early gives you the best chance of securing your dream venue especially if you're planning a wedding during the popular summer season.
